Ok, I remembered the type of equation I needed it is a hypergeometric distribution equation. Anyways, let us assume you have hand size 8, 3 discards, you have used all discards and you need a heart flush. Let us assume you already have 3 hearts in hand. There are 34 cards remaining in the deck, 10 of which will give you a flush. If you play 5 random cards there is a 46% chance you draw at least 2 hearts to complete the flush. If you emergency button there is a 3% chance of success. So yes it is much better to play the random hand but the reason its an emergency button is because it would be a last resort. There are tons of factors that can effect how helpful it would be as well.

#

At 2 hearts in hand it shifts to 18% vs 6% and at 1 heart in hand it is 5% vs 8%
